Unhappy 6spd Manual; Reverse gear not selecting

Hello all, I have an 05 a4 6 spd manual; lately the 1st gear would stick and i have to let go of the clutch and press it again and select, and it would work. today, my reverse gear would not select at all. is it because of the cold? or something seriously wrong?
it would not engage at all, please advise. Thanks.

Cold can certainly affect gearboxes, specifically the gear oil - some fluids simply cannot handle -30°C temps we see in some of Canada. Does the gear engagement get better when it's warmer out, or as the gearbox oil heats up a bit? Is the problem worse on really cold days?

It's also possible that your shifter is slightly misaligned, or that your clutch is worn to the point that it's barely disengaging when you press the pedal. We need more info to do anything but guess...
